A Vibrant Weekend in Chennai: City Experiences

Saturday, October 7: Exploring Historical Landmarks

Start your weekend in Chennai by immersing yourself in its rich history and culture. In the morning, head to the iconic Fort St. George, the first British fortress in India, and explore its fascinating museum, showcasing relics from the colonial era. Enjoy a leisurely stroll along Marina Beach, the second longest urban beach in the world, in the afternoon. As the evening sets in, visit the stunning Kapaleeshwarar Temple in Mylapore, known for its magnificent Dravidian architecture and intricate sculptures.

  • Fort St. George: Admission - ₹100,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Marina Beach: Free, Time Spent - 2 hours
  • Kapaleeshwarar Temple: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
Sunday, October 8: Cultural Immersion and Modern Delights

Immerse yourself in Chennai's vibrant cultural scene on your second day. Begin the morning by visiting the Government Museum, home to an extensive collection of art, archaeological findings, and historical artifacts. In the afternoon, explore DakshinaChitra, a living museum of South Indian heritage and culture, where you can witness traditional crafts and performances. End your day at the bustling T. Nagar neighborhood, known for its shopping streets like Pondy Bazaar and Ranganathan Street, offering a wide range of traditional and contemporary items.

  • Government Museum: Admission - ₹20,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• DakshinaChitra: Admission - ₹250,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• T. Nagar Shopping: Budget as per personal preference, Time Spent - 2-3 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

When in Chennai, don't miss exploring some of the city's hidden gems and local favorites. Visit the Kalakshetra Foundation, a renowned institution dedicated to promoting Indian classical arts and culture. The Dakshina Chitra Handicraft Shop offers unique handicrafts and souvenirs crafted by local artisans. For a serene escape, head to the Theosophical Society, a vast green space housing beautiful gardens, a library, and temples. Indulge in authentic South Indian cuisine at Saravana Bhavan, a popular local restaurant chain, known for its delicious dosas and filter coffee.
